Pine Bark Mulch Installation in Ventura County, CA
Pine bark mulch installation is a popular landscaping service that enhances the appearance and health of garden beds, trees, and shrub areas. This type of mulch is made from shredded pine bark, providing a natural look while helping to retain soil moisture, suppress weeds, and improve soil quality over time. It is commonly used in residential yards, flower beds, and around trees to create a tidy, attractive landscape that also supports plant growth. Property owners often request this service for new landscaping projects, garden refreshes, or to maintain existing beds and prevent weed growth.
Before requesting pine bark mulch installation,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the depth of mulch application and the size of the area to be covered. It’s also useful to consider the overall design aesthetic, compatibility with existing plants, and any specific maintenance preferences. Proper preparation of the area, such as removing old mulch or weeds, can influence the effectiveness and longevity of the installation. Clarifying these details can help ensure the mulch serves its intended purpose and complements the landscape design.

Pine Bark Mulch Installation Questions
What is pine bark mulch used for? Pine bark mulch helps retain soil moisture, suppress weeds, and improve the appearance of landscape beds.
How is pine bark mulch installed? The mulch is spread evenly over prepared soil or planting areas, typically to a depth of 2-3 inches.
What are the benefits of using pine bark mulch? It enhances soil health, reduces weed growth, and provides a natural look to outdoor spaces.
Can pine bark mulch be used around trees and shrubs? Yes, it is commonly applied around trees and shrubs to protect roots and retain moisture.
